Transgression in the Select Novels of Ananda Devi and ManjuKapur
Abstract
AbstractPatriarchy defines woman as incomplete, dark, passive, irrational and hysterical. Modern women override gender distinctions and venture in quest of their identity and space for existence. Their feminine strength boosts them to trample the moral codes and conventions to to find their own feminine desire. This paper throws light on the New Women womenprotagonists whotransgress the laws of patriarchy to gain autonomy over their body without any humiliation. It is indeed the rebirth of their personality, rebirth of their feminine strength and rebirth of their own existence.
